安装编译ts的工具安装命令:npm i -g typescript 或者 yarn global add typescript。验证是否安装成功:tsc –v(查看 TypeScript 的版本)。编译并运行 TS 代码创建 hello.ts 文件(注意:TS 文件的后缀名为 .ts)。将 TS 编译为 JS:在终端中输入命令,tsc hello.
转载
2024-01-08 20:55:07
53阅读
# 如何实现ts封装axios请求
作为一名经验丰富的开发者,我将向你介绍如何实现“ts封装axios请求”。在这个过程中,我会逐步引导你完成每一步,让你掌握这个技能。
## 流程图
```mermaid
flowchart TD
A(创建axios实例) --> B(创建请求拦截器)
B --> C(创建响应拦截器)
C --> D(封装get请求)
C -
原创
2024-04-17 03:37:44
221阅读
2019-10-29学习内容:声明合并、代码检查 一、声明合并:如果定义了两个相同名字的函数、接口或类,那么它们会合并成一个类型。(1)函数的合并:重载,详见TS(2)重载部分。function reverse(x: number): number;
function reverse(x: string): string;
function reverse(x: number
转载
2024-10-28 10:16:33
42阅读
打开码云 创建分支 index-ajax 然后cd到文件夹 输入 git pull 然后 git checkout index-ajax然后输入git status 如果不小心改动了其他文件,会报错,不想修改就输入git checkout . 去除这次更改。然后git status在vue中发送ajax可以使用fetch 还有vue-resource 目前最火的
转载
2024-03-04 12:56:09
46阅读
# Python直接请求下载ts文件
在日常的网络操作中,我们经常会遇到需要下载TS文件的情况。TS文件是一种流媒体传输格式,通常用于存储视频或音频数据。在一些特定的场景下,我们可能需要通过Python代码来直接请求并下载TS文件。本文将介绍如何使用Python来实现这一操作。
## TS文件的下载
TS文件通常是由M3U8文件指向的分段视频文件,需要通过HTTP请求来获取。我们可以利用Py
原创
2024-04-30 03:28:16
432阅读
TSS (任务状态段)的作用及结构 1.什么是TSS TSS全称Task State Segment ,是操作系统在进行进程切换时保存进程现场信息的段2.TSS什么时候用,有什么用 TSS在任务(进程)切换时起着重要的作用,通过它保存CPU中各寄存器的值,实现任务的挂起和恢复。 比如说,当CPU执行A进程的时间片用完,要切换到B进程时,CPU会先把当前寄存器里的值保存到A进程的TS
object是一个对象,在ts中定义对象类型的语法为:let 变量名 :object = { }
在object类型中,对象内部定义的值是不受类型约束的,只要是一个object类型即可,例如:let obj : object = {
name : '艺术概论', // 字符串
price : 999 // 数字
}
console.log(obj); // {name:
前言Axios 的二次封装是一项基础工作,主要目的就是将一些常用的功能进行封装,简化后续网络请求的发送。JS 版本的封装大家都已经非常熟悉了,可以信手拈来。但是使用 TypeScript 对 Axios 进行封装,稍微就复杂了些。主要是由于 TS 引入了类型系统,带来了一些类型的束缚。对于 TS 不太熟悉的小伙伴就容易绕晕。因此本文适合的阅读对象:熟悉 axios 封装,但在
vue+axios 前端实现登录拦截的两种方式(路由拦截、http拦截,axios请求拦截,响应拦截)一、路由拦截登录拦截逻辑第一步:路由拦截首先在定义路由的时候就需要多添加一个自定义字段requireAuth(名字随便起),用于判断该路由的访问是否需要登录。如果用户已经登录,则顺利进入路由,否则就进入登录页面。const routes = [
{
path: '/',
nam
转载
2023-08-24 20:35:47
1121阅读
## 暂停所有的axios请求
在前端开发中,我们经常会使用axios来发送网络请求。但有时候我们希望暂停所有的请求,可能是因为某个特定的情况需要暂停请求,比如网络连接不稳定或者用户手动暂停等。在这种情况下,我们可以通过一些方法来实现暂停所有的axios请求。
### 使用axios的cancelToken
axios提供了一个cancelToken的功能,可以用来取消请求。我们可以通过创建
原创
2024-03-12 05:22:35
81阅读
## 实现“axios ts 封装直接返回成功数据”
### 概述
在本文中,我将介绍如何使用 TypeScript 封装 Axios,并实现直接返回成功数据的功能。我们将按照以下步骤进行操作:
1. 安装 Axios 和 TypeScript
2. 创建封装的 Axios 类
3. 实现直接返回成功数据的功能
4. 使用封装的 Axios 类发送请求
### 步骤详解
#### 步骤一
原创
2023-09-20 04:41:47
261阅读
1. 概述本篇文章主要记录自己对于 mpeg-ts 流媒体封装标准的理解。
可以使用如下 ffmpeg 命令生成 .m3u8 和 ts 分片:ffmpeg -re -i test.mp4 -c copy -f hls -hls_list_size 0 -bsf:v h264_mp4toannexb test.m3u8
-hls_list_size 0,用于将所有 .ts 分片都记录在 .
转载
2024-01-29 13:57:55
198阅读
vue Axios封装请求一、先安装axios依赖二、在main.js入口引用三、定义全局变量复用域名地址四、错误信息弹窗定义五、API定义六、接口定义七、导入配置八、main文件引入九、使用 一、先安装axios依赖npm install axios --savenpm install X --save 会把依赖包安装在生产环境中,并且把依赖包名称添加到 package.json 文件 dep
转载
2024-05-29 00:10:04
304阅读
# axios 直接使用
## 介绍
在前端开发中,经常需要与后端进行数据交互,而使用 XMLHttpRequest 对象进行请求的方式相对繁琐。为了简化这一过程,我们可以使用 axios,它是一个基于 Promise 的 HTTP 客户端库,可以在浏览器和 Node.js 中使用。
## 安装
要使用 axios,首先需要将它添加到项目中。可以通过 npm 或者 yarn 进行安装。
原创
2023-12-09 05:28:38
39阅读
异步的JavaScript与XML技术( Asynchronous JavaScript and XML )Ajax 不需要任何浏览器插件,能在不更新整个页面的前提下维护数据,但需要用户允许JavaScript在浏览器上执行。兼容性
封装 XMLHttpRequest 对象1 // 创建 构造函数
2 function Ajax(obj) {
3 this.url
转载
2024-06-24 17:27:46
189阅读
总结一下,最近项目开发遇到的。由于缓存框架设计时,缓存请求文件时只以发起请求的url 为key,导致在客户端发起url 相同,传参类型不同的请求时,交替请求会出现,带上一次请求返回的etag ,进行下次请求,服务器每次比对etag 都是上次的,所以每次请求都是200,导致缓存没有效果。HTTP状态码304我们经常会看到请求地址中状态存在304,如果客户端(浏览器)发送的是一个条件验证请求,则web
转载
2024-01-16 22:04:39
297阅读
1什么是泛型整个ts的学习,其实就是各种数据类型的类型约束的学习。当我们规定一个变量只能是number时,它就不能是其他数据类型。let a: number = 20;
a = 'string' // 类型错误在函数中也是一样,传入的参数类型,与返回的参数类型,都会被不同的约束规则约束。function foo(a: number, b: string): string {
// todo
}
# 如何实现“vue3 ts封装请求axios”
## 简介
在使用Vue3时,我们通常会需要封装请求库axios来进行网络请求。本文将教你如何在Vue3项目中使用TypeScript来封装axios请求。
### 流程概述
下面是整个过程的步骤概览: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 安装axios和@types/axios |
| 2 | 创建请求封装工
原创
2024-06-26 05:10:59
492阅读
类介绍传统的JavaScript程序使用函数和基于原型的继承来创建可重用的组件,但对于熟悉使用面向对象方式的程序员来讲就有些棘手,因为他们用的是基于类的继承并且对象是由类构建出来的。 从ECMAScript 2015,也就是ECMAScript 6开始,JavaScript程序员将能够使用基于类的面向对象的方式。 使用TypeScript,我们允许开发者现在就使用这些特性,并且编译后的JavaSc
转载
2024-09-22 13:39:13
28阅读
# Vue3 Typescript 封装 axios 请求
## 简介
在 Vue3 中使用 TypeScript 封装 axios 请求是一个常见的需求。本文将通过步骤详细介绍如何实现这一功能,帮助刚入行的开发者快速上手。
## 整体流程
下面是实现 "Vue3 TypeScript 封装 axios 请求" 的整体流程,我们将在接下来的内容中逐步展开。
```mermaid
jour
原创
2023-12-11 13:31:42
447阅读